The Societal Impact of Gambling
The implications of gambling on society extend beyond individual experiences, affecting family dynamics, mental health, and community structures. While some may enjoy gambling responsibly, others face significant challenges, including financial instability and relationship strains. This duality underscores the necessity for widespread education on the potential risks associated with gambling.
Moreover, gambling can stimulate economic growth by creating jobs and generating tax revenue. However, the costs associated with problem gambling—such as increased healthcare needs and social services—often offset these benefits. Balancing the positive and negative effects is crucial for policymakers as they work to develop regulations that protect individuals and communities.
The Role of Regulation and Responsibility
With the rise of online gambling platforms, regulation has become a central issue. Governments must navigate the complexities of ensuring fair play while protecting vulnerable populations. Implementing responsible gaming measures, such as self-exclusion programs and awareness campaigns, is essential to mitigate the risks associated with gambling addiction.
